The bony landmark of the sacrum that makes up the lateral surface and articulates with the ilium is called the

Answer: auricular surface

Explanation:

The bony landmark of the sacrum that makes up the lateral surface and articulates with the ilium is called the auricular surface.

The auricular surface is given the name because it looks like the shape of the ear. It is cartilage coated and articulate by the sacrum. It should be noted that below the auricular surface, we have the preauricular sulcus.
